Crossing the Divide: A Journey into Korea’s DMZ

Drawn by the allure of Korea’s divided history, I embarked on the DMZ Experience from Seoul. Guided by the passionate Ray, this journey offered a profound glimpse into the heart of Korea’s past and present, blending history with breathtaking landscapes.

A Journey Through History: The DMZ Experience

As someone who has spent years immersed in the rich tapestry of Asian cultures, the opportunity to explore the Korean Demilitarized Zone (DMZ) was an experience I couldn’t pass up. The DMZ, a poignant reminder of Korea’s divided past, offers a unique glimpse into a world where history and present-day tensions coexist. My journey began in the bustling heart of Seoul, where I joined a group of fellow travelers at the City Hall Station, eager to embark on this historical adventure.

Our guide, Ray, was a beacon of knowledge and enthusiasm. His Aussie English narration added a unique flavor to the tour, making the complex history of the DMZ accessible and engaging. As we traveled towards the border, Ray shared stories of defectors and the secret tunnels that once served as potential invasion routes. His passion for Korea’s history was infectious, and his insights provided a deeper understanding of the region’s significance.

The Heart of the DMZ: A Tapestry of Emotions

Arriving at the DMZ, the atmosphere was palpable. The eerie quiet, punctuated by the crunch of gravel underfoot, set the stage for a journey through time. Our first stop was Imjingak Pyeonghoa-Nuri Park, a vibrant symbol of peace and hope. The sight of colorful pinwheels spinning in the breeze and the rusted “Iron Horse” train, a relic of the Korean War, was a stark reminder of the past.

The highlight of the tour was undoubtedly the Third Tunnel, a testament to the tensions that once threatened the Korean Peninsula. As we descended into the tunnel, the air grew cooler, and the walls seemed to close in. For those uncomfortable with enclosed spaces, this part of the tour might be challenging, but the experience was undeniably powerful. Emerging from the tunnel, we were greeted by the stunning views from the Dora Observatory, where high-powered binoculars offered a glimpse into North Korea’s mysterious landscape.

Bridging the Divide: A Walk to Remember

The physical aspect of the tour was more demanding than anticipated, but the rewards were well worth the effort. The climb to the Gamaksan Red Suspension Bridge was steep, and the morning fog added a slippery challenge. However, the breathtaking views from the bridge, with Gamak Mountain’s peaks glowing in the distance, made every step worthwhile.

Ray’s guidance was invaluable throughout the tour. He not only pointed out the best photo opportunities but also shared tips on navigating the more challenging parts of the journey. His ability to capture the perfect shot was a bonus, ensuring that our memories of the DMZ were beautifully preserved.

As the day drew to a close, we returned to Seoul, our hearts and minds full of the stories and sights we had encountered. The DMZ Experience was more than just a tour; it was a journey into the heart of Korea’s history, a reminder of the resilience and hope that define this remarkable region. For anyone seeking a deeper understanding of Korea’s past and present, this tour is an unforgettable adventure.
